Latest Patents

One of his latest patents is the "Aspirator and ejector system." This invention features an engine system that includes a flowpath between a junction upstream of a turbocharger and an intake manifold. The system incorporates an ejector and an aspirator connected in parallel, with the motive flow through the ejector moving in the opposite direction to that of the aspirator. Both components have a suction port that is fluidly coupled to a device requiring vacuum. Additionally, the system includes check valves to control the motive flow through both the ejector and the aspirator.

Another significant patent is the "Pneumatic compressor recirculation valve system for minimizing surge under boost during throttle closing." This engine system features a compressor supplying air to an intake manifold, controlled by a throttle. It also includes a vacuum reservoir, an aspirator, and a compressor recirculation valve with a pneumatic control chamber. This innovative design aims to enhance engine performance and efficiency.
